Yair Iny Posted July 26, 2009 Share Posted July 26, 2009 In the brits demo, I parked my WMIK just behind the ridge and sent the men (3 of them) to the ridge. Now, I spotted some guys somewhere (don't want to spoil anything). So I went back to the WMIK (this one had an HMG) and drove up only to get my guys knocked off one by one within a minute. Now, it would be nice if I could at least take the GPMG off the WMIK and take it to the ridge dismounted. I'm not expecting to be able to do that with the 50cal, but the GPMG would certainly be possible. When we used to dismount from our M113s in exercises, we always took one of the MAGs with us. 0 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
MikeyD Posted July 26, 2009 Share Posted July 26, 2009 This can be done, actually! Unfortunately, not with the two vehicles in the demo though, the WMIK and dedicated Javelin transport TUM. Just bad luck with the vehicle selection. Other armed TUM WMIKs in the TO&E do dismount either GPMG or grenade launcher. 0 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
